dc.description.abstract | Results on structural, magnetic and electrical characterization of ferrimagnetic compounds of BaxSr1-xFe12O19 (x = 0.0, 0.25, 0.50, 0.75 and 1.0) prepared by the conventional ceramic method are reported. The composition dependence of saturation magnetization and coercitivity shows a maximum values at x = 0.5 and x = 0.25, respectively. The conductivity independent of frequency, obtained from direct calculation of impedance plots, exhibits an acceptable Arrhenius behavior. Temperature dependence of the total ne conductivity shows, at high and low temperatures, the de and ac components. It was observed an increase in conductivity as the Ba concentration increases. All associated activation energies and dielectric constant are also calculated. | en_US |
